Transaction c61be3f5660dd83e234bab12ab81b668c65290bd2515ab75d09dd96c69f41be2
1 Input
1 Output
-
c61be3f5660dd83e234bab12ab81b668c65290bd2515ab75d09dd96c69f41be2:0
- value
- 82026588
- script pubkey
- OP_0 OP_PUSHBYTES_20 f62ca3a784f1d0607d8973d8cdf7ee19c5c0d58e
- address
- bc1q7ck28fuy78gxqlvfw0vvmalwr8zup4vwtn3hwg